Backstreet Boys star Nick Carter stopped by the Power Hit Radio studios in Sweden. Nick says he loves it in Sweden, and is thinking about getting a place there. Nick says he likes playing basketball and videogames when he has time off, and is learning to write music and play guitar. Nick says he would have regretted it if he hadn’t tried to go out on his own. Nick says he and Jive had a tough time deciding between releasing ‘Help Me’ and ‘I Got You’ as the first single, but the record company won out with ‘Help Me’. Audio has since been removed.
